| |
Układy cyfrowe: Uniwersalny sterownik z mikrokontrolerem AVR
Wysłany przez jacek dnia 05-01-2005 o godz. 15:28:57 (5455 odsłon)
Budując różnego rodzaju urządzenia z mikrokontrolerami na zamówienia, zawsze dążyłem do maksymalnego skrócenia czasu wykonania układu elektronicznego a chociażby samego prototypu, układu, który będą mógł położyć na stole i wstępnie zaprogramować. Praktycznie "baza" raczej nie zmienia się. Prawie zawsze gdzieś w centrum jest mikrokontroler i do niego dołącza się układy peryferyjne. Często też to przyzwyczajenia dyktują wykorzystanie tego a nie innego mikrokontrolera. Postanowiłem zaprojektować i wykonać rodzaj uniwersalnego
sterownika, który spełniłby tak postawione wymagania, umożliwiając mi skierowanie wysiłku tam, gdzie jest on najczęściej najbardziej potrzebny: na tworzenie oprogramowania. Jego schemat można zobaczyć na rysunku 1. Można zaryzykować twierdzenie, że współcześnie istnieją mikrokontrolery, posiadające w swojej strukturze wszystkie układy, w które wyposażyłem sterownik. Nie mniej jednak świetnie spełnia on swoje zadanie.
(Czytaj więcej... | 1167 bajtów więcej | Wynik: 4.75)
|
|
Układy cyfrowe: Interfejs szeregowy RS232 (EIA232)
Wysłany przez Jacek dnia 31-10-2004 o godz. 01:17:51 (3252 odsłon)
We wczesnych latach 60 instytucja, dziś znana pod nazwą Electronic Industries Association opracowała, wspólną dla urządzeń przesyłających dane, specyfikację standardu interfejsu szeregowego. W tamtych latach jako "przesyłanie danych" rozumiano przede wszystkim komunikację pomiędzy głównym komputerem mainframe i dołączonymi doń terminalami lub też pomiędzy terminalami, bez angażowania komputera centralnego. Ci przodkowie współczesnego komputera PC byli połączeni ze sobą przeważnie przy pomocy linii telefonicznej i modemu. Jakkolwiek jest to bardzo prosta koncepcja, to jednak zamiana sygnału cyfrowego na analogowy, przesłanie go przez linię telefoniczną a następnie ponowna konwersja do postaci cyfrowej, wiąże się z możliwością powstania licznych błędów transmisji. Standard przesyłania danych był więc konieczny po to, aby po pierwsze eliminować błędy a po drugie doprowadzić do sytuacji, w której wyroby różnych producentów mogły być ze sobą łączone. Tak powstał interfejs RS232 ze specyfikacją szybkości transmisji, czasów trwania sygnałów i ściśle określonym protokołem transmisji. Trwa on w niezmiennej prawie postaci od ponad 40 lat, chociaż 1991 EIA wydała dokument zawierający pewne modyfikacje.
(Czytaj więcej... | 1315 bajtów więcej | Wynik: 4)
|
|
| |
 |
Artykuł dnia |
 |
|
|
Dziś nie dodano nowego artykułu.
|
|
|
 |
|